2 from PyQt4.QtCore import *
3 from PyQt4.QtGui import *
4 from PyQt4.QtXml import QDomDocument
5 from domModel import domModel
6 from sface.config import config
8 class XmlWindow(QDialog):
9 def __init__(self, parent=None):
10 QDialog.__init__(self, parent)
12 document = QDomDocument("Current RSpec")
13 rspec_file = config.getSliceRSpecFile()
14 document.setContent(open(rspec_file,'r').read())
16 model = domModel(document, self)
17 self.view = QTreeView()
18 self.view.setModel(model)
20 layout = QVBoxLayout()
21 layout.addWidget(self.view)
22 self.setLayout(layout)
24 self.setWindowTitle("Current Slice's RSpec")